Holy Fish
Since ancient times, rural communities in India have revered fish as a species that has symbols of divine power.
Living in the fishing village of Agonda, Canacona, south goa, I was deeply inspired by all the fish around me.
I combined these with gods that are also revered, taking the typical calendar art style of gods that India is so famous for and giving them a modern take with my holy fish.
